Home
last modified time | relevance | path

Searched refs:WriteFAdd (Results 1 – 25 of 27) sorted by relevance

12

/external/swiftshader/third_party/llvm-10.0/llvm/lib/Target/X86/
DX86Instr3DNow.td58 defm PFACC : I3DNow_binop_rm_int<0xAE, "pfacc", WriteFAdd>;
59 defm PFADD : I3DNow_binop_rm_int<0x9E, "pfadd", WriteFAdd, 1>;
60 defm PFCMPEQ : I3DNow_binop_rm_int<0xB0, "pfcmpeq", WriteFAdd, 1>;
61 defm PFCMPGE : I3DNow_binop_rm_int<0x90, "pfcmpge", WriteFAdd>;
62 defm PFCMPGT : I3DNow_binop_rm_int<0xA0, "pfcmpgt", WriteFAdd>;
63 defm PFMAX : I3DNow_binop_rm_int<0xA4, "pfmax", WriteFAdd>;
64 defm PFMIN : I3DNow_binop_rm_int<0x94, "pfmin", WriteFAdd>;
65 defm PFMUL : I3DNow_binop_rm_int<0xB4, "pfmul", WriteFAdd, 1>;
66 defm PFRCP : I3DNow_conv_rm_int<0x96, "pfrcp", WriteFAdd>;
67 defm PFRCPIT1 : I3DNow_binop_rm_int<0xA6, "pfrcpit1", WriteFAdd>;
[all …]
DX86Schedule.td237 defm WriteFAdd : X86SchedWritePair<ReadAfterVecLd>; // Floating point add/sub.
319 class FMASC { X86FoldableSchedWrite Sched = WriteFAdd; }
555 : X86SchedWriteWidths<WriteFAdd, WriteFAddX, WriteFAddY, WriteFAddZ>;
DX86ScheduleSLM.td200 defm : SLMWriteResPair<WriteFAdd, [SLM_FPC_RSV1], 3>;
DX86SchedBroadwell.td245 defm : BWWriteResPair<WriteFAdd, [BWPort1], 3, [1], 1, 5>; // Floating point add/sub.
339 // class FMASC { X86FoldableSchedWrite Sched = WriteFAdd; }
DX86ScheduleAtom.td230 defm : AtomWriteResPair<WriteFAdd, [AtomPort0], [AtomPort0], 5, 5, [5], [5]>;
DX86SchedSkylakeClient.td240 defm : SKLWriteResPair<WriteFAdd, [SKLPort01], 4, [1], 1, 5>; // Floating point add/sub.
330 // class FMASC { X86FoldableSchedWrite Sched = WriteFAdd; }
DX86ScheduleBtVer2.td527 defm : JWriteResFpuPair<WriteFAdd, [JFPU0, JFPA], 3>;
DX86SchedSkylakeServer.td240 defm : SKXWriteResPair<WriteFAdd, [SKXPort01], 4, [1], 1, 5>; // Floating point add/sub.
330 // class FMASC { X86FoldableSchedWrite Sched = WriteFAdd; }
DX86SchedSandyBridge.td222 defm : SBWriteResPair<WriteFAdd, [SBPort1], 3, [1], 1, 6>;
DX86ScheduleZnver2.td267 defm : Zn2WriteResFpuPair<WriteFAdd, [Zn2FPU0], 3>;
DX86ScheduleBdVer2.td740 defm : PdWriteResXMMPair<WriteFAdd, [PdFPU0, PdFPFMA], 5>;
DX86InstrFPStack.td322 let SchedRW = [WriteFAdd], Uses = [FPCW], mayRaiseFPException = 1 in {
DX86ScheduleZnver1.td281 defm : ZnWriteResFpuPair<WriteFAdd, [ZnFPU0], 3>;
DX86SchedHaswell.td245 defm : HWWriteResPair<WriteFAdd, [HWPort1], 3, [1], 1, 5>;
/external/llvm/lib/Target/X86/
DX86ScheduleSLM.td102 defm : SMWriteResPair<WriteFAdd, FPC_RSV1, 3>;
DX86SchedSandyBridge.td116 defm : SBWriteResPair<WriteFAdd, SBPort1, 3>;
DX86Schedule.td66 defm WriteFAdd : X86SchedWritePair; // Floating point add/sub/compare.
78 class FMASC { X86FoldableSchedWrite Sched = WriteFAdd; }
DX86ScheduleBtVer2.td169 defm : JWriteResFpuPair<WriteFAdd, JFPU0, 3>;
DX86InstrFPStack.td267 let SchedRW = [WriteFAdd] in {
567 let SchedRW = [WriteFAdd] in {
577 let SchedRW = [WriteFAdd] in {
DX86InstrSSE.td20 X86FoldableSchedWrite Sched = WriteFAdd;
38 let Sched = WriteFAdd in {
81 let Sched = WriteFAdd in {
2386 Sched<[WriteFAdd]>;
2453 Sched<[WriteFAdd]>;
2464 asm_alt, [], itins.rr, d>, Sched<[WriteFAdd]>;
5285 Sched<[WriteFAdd]>;
5302 Sched<[WriteFAdd]>;
6342 IIC_SSE_ROUNDPS_REG>, Sched<[WriteFAdd]>;
6361 IIC_SSE_ROUNDPS_REG>, Sched<[WriteFAdd]>;
[all …]
DX86SchedHaswell.td128 defm : HWWriteResPair<WriteFAdd, HWPort1, 3>;
/external/angle/src/common/spirv/
Dspirv_instruction_builder_autogen.h338 void WriteFAdd(Blob *blob,
Dspirv_instruction_builder_autogen.cpp1362 void WriteFAdd(Blob *blob, in WriteFAdd() function
/external/angle/src/compiler/translator/spirv/
DOutputSPIRV.cpp2380 writeBinaryOp = spirv::WriteFAdd; in visitOperator()
2397 writeBinaryOp = spirv::WriteFAdd; in visitOperator()
/external/swiftshader/third_party/llvm-10.0/configs/common/lib/Target/X86/
DX86GenSubtargetInfo.inc5717 {DBGFIELD("WriteFAdd") 1, false, false, 10, 2, 6, 1, 0, 0}, // #28
7094 {DBGFIELD("WriteFAdd") 1, false, false, 129, 4, 6, 1, 0, 0}, // #28
8471 {DBGFIELD("WriteFAdd") 1, false, false, 734, 7, 22, 1, 0, 0}, // #28
9848 {DBGFIELD("WriteFAdd") 1, false, false, 2220, 4, 22, 1, 0, 0}, // #28
11225 {DBGFIELD("WriteFAdd") 1, false, false, 1173, 4, 23, 1, 0, 0}, // #28
12602 {DBGFIELD("WriteFAdd") 1, false, false, 3688, 5, 22, 1, 0, 0}, // #28
13979 {DBGFIELD("WriteFAdd") 1, false, false, 734, 7, 22, 1, 0, 0}, // #28
15356 {DBGFIELD("WriteFAdd") 1, false, false, 175, 2, 22, 1, 0, 0}, // #28
16733 {DBGFIELD("WriteFAdd") 1, false, false, 1173, 4, 23, 1, 0, 0}, // #28
18110 {DBGFIELD("WriteFAdd") 1, false, false, 4709, 6, 22, 1, 0, 0}, // #28
[all …]

12